Public library apps are honestly a life-saver for audiobooks. OverDrive and Libby are the two big ones, and tons of libraries have partnerships with them. You just need a valid library card, which students can usually get for free if they live, work, or go to school in that library's district. Search for 'Normal People' in the app, and if it's available, you can borrow it just like a physical book. There might be a waitlist for popular titles, but it's completely free while you wait. The best part is the selection keeps growing, and you never have to worry about late fees because returns are automatic.

It's a fantastic system that more students should know about.

Libraries are evolving so fast. Mine now has a 'Book Club Kit' section in Libby, where you can borrow multiple copies of the same book, including the audiobook, for a set period. It's meant for reading groups. If you're a student and this book is for a class or a club, ask your professor or club advisor to look into reserving one of these kits. It could give the whole group simultaneous access without anyone spending money. It's a fantastic, underused resource.

OverDrive is the parent company of Libby, and some smaller libraries still use the older OverDrive app or website directly. It's less slick than Libby but functionally the same. If your library uses it, log in there and search. The same collection, just a different interface. Sometimes I find availability differs slightly between the Libby app and the classic OverDrive site, though I can't explain why. Worth checking both portals if you have access.

I tried the Libby app route with my library card, but the waitlist was insane—like, 12 weeks long for 'Normal People'. It's a popular title, so digital copies are in high demand. If you're patient, it's a completely free option without any trial strings attached. You just need a valid library card from a participating library. The hoopla service is another library-based option some areas have, which sometimes has no waitlists because it's a simultaneous-use model. It's worth checking both apps to see what your local library provides. The audiobook is so good for commuting; it turns a traffic jam into a deeply emotional experience. The silences and pauses in the narration do a lot of heavy lifting. Just be prepared to maybe sit on a waitlist for a bit if you go the pure library route.
